Mō Tēnei Tūranga Mahi – About the Role
We currently have an opportunity for an experienced administrator to join our team, working closely with learners and staff to provide day-to-day administrative support. While portfolio areas may change over time to meet operational needs, this role will initially be based primarily within the Faculty of Applied Technology.
This is a part time role of 22.5 hours per week. We are flexible on how these hours are worked for the right candidate. This could be three full days, four part time days, or school hours. We are happy to discuss options at interview.
In this role you will:
Contribute to a range of general administrative tasks to support the smooth running of the faculty
Provide excellent customer service to learners and staff, including responding to frontline enquiries
Support administrative activities such as preparing documentation, scheduling appointments, supporting meetings, and managing communications
Be willing to support operational needs across multiple campuses, with flexibility around your work location as required.

Mō Mātou – About us
Ara Institute of Canterbury is a vibrant and progressive tertiary institute providing world-class, tertiary-level education throughout the Canterbury and Waitaki region. Our talented employees, innovative business collaborators and supportive community partners are passionate about the role they play in our learners' success.
Ara is committed to giving effect to Te Tiriti o Waitangi and delivering services in a manner that responds with excellence to the needs of Māori learners and their whānau, as well as the aspirations of iwi and Māori communities throughout our catchment (including Māori employers). To deliver effectively on this commitment, Ara recognises the need for a culturally competent and confident workforce vertically and horizontally across our organisation
